Hauge, Earl

House 1981-82 (District 15A)

Party when first elected:  Democratic-Farmer-Labor

Counties Served:  Pope, Stevens, Swift

City of Residence (when first elected): Glenwood
Occupation (when first elected): Farmer/Former Parish Pastor, Watson, 1967-73

EDUCATION

Brooten High School; Secondary;
Concordia College, Moorhead; B.A.; Political Science and History
Luther Seminary, St. Paul; B.D.;

GENERAL NOTES

He was one of eight protesters of the large powerline that was proposed in the late 1970s and was arrested for obstructing legal process. (Powerline: The First Battle of America's Energy War, University of Massachusetts Press, 1981)
